Could someone please tell me how can I center the "abstract" (or any text) of an article vertically on the page?

You can use a combination of the \vspace and \fill commands:

Code: Select all

\documentclass{article}
\usepackage{blindtext}

\begin{document} 

\vspace*{\fill}

\begin{abstract}
  \blindtext
\end{abstract}

\vspace*{\fill}

\end{document}
